Q:   What is the level of IPU CET?
A: 

IPU CET is a National Level Exam. IPU CET or Indraprastha University Common Entrance Test, is competitive examination conducted by Guru Gobind Singh Indraprastha University (GGSIPU) in Delhi, India. It is held annually for admission to undergraduate and postgraduate programs offered by university and affiliated colleges.

Q:   Is JEE Mains compulsory for BTech at GGSIPU?
A: 

If the candidates are applying for BTech courses other than BTech in Biotechnology, then the JEE Mains is a mandatory entrance exam for GGSIPU admission. For BTech in Biotechnology admission, candidates need to appear in either the IPU CET or CUET-UG.

Lateral entry BTech admissions at GGSIPU are done on the basis of merit in IPU CET.

Q:   Which college provides more seats for B.E. / B.Tech among KIET Group of Institutions and Maharaja Agrasen Institute of Technology?
A: 
The total seats offered for B.E. / B.Tech at KIET Group of Institutions and Maharaja Agrasen Institute of Technology are 1530 and 1200, respectively. While KIET Group of Institutions offers this course in 10 specialisations, Maharaja Agrasen Institute of Technology offers the same in 13 specialisations. Hence, there are higher chances of getting a seat at KIET Group of Institutions due to higher seats.

Q:   Which college provides more seats for B.E. / B.Tech among Dronacharya College of Engineering and Maharaja Surajmal Institute of Technology?
A: 
The total seats offered for B.E. / B.Tech at Dronacharya College of Engineering and Maharaja Surajmal Institute of Technology are 660 and 600, respectively. While Dronacharya College of Engineering offers this course in 9 specialisations, Maharaja Surajmal Institute of Technology offers the same in 7 specialisations. Hence, there are higher chances of getting a seat at Dronacharya College of Engineering due to higher seats.
Q:   What is the eligibility criteria for B.E. / B.Tech at Bharati Vidyapeeth's College of Engineering?
A: 

For the admission eligibility criteria for B.E./B.Tech at Bharati Vidyapeeth's College of Engineering is complete class 12 with Physics chemistry and maths with the minimum marks 50% and 45% for reserved College also take entrance exam Common Entrance Exam (CET).The college also excepted JEE MAINS for the admission.

Q:   What is the placement percentage of Greater Noida Institute of Technology, IPU?
A: 

Greater Noida Institute of Technology, IPU has record of 95% placements with the average placements ranges between INR 5 LPA and INR 12 LPA. Some of the top recruiters of GNIT IPU include Infoedge, TCS, Infosys, HCL, Accenture, Google, Microsoft, Amazon, etc.
